The transformative power of modern lighting begins at the microscopic level. The foundational led diode application has evolved far beyond simple energy efficiency. Key advancements are now centered on three pillars: luminous efficacy (measured in lumens per watt, lm/W), longevity under real-world thermal stress, and spectral quality. For instance, the latest generation of phosphor-converted white LEDs now routinely achieves efficacies exceeding 200 lm/W in laboratory settings, a figure that has more than doubled in the past decade according to data from the U.S. Department of Energy's Solid-State Lighting program. More critically, improvements in epitaxial growth and packaging materials have dramatically enhanced diode durability, directly impacting the lifespan of the final luminaire.
To understand this, consider the mechanism of LED degradation. The primary enemy is heat generated at the semiconductor junction. Advanced diodes now incorporate sophisticated thermal management at the chip level, using materials like silicon carbide (SiC) or gallium nitride on silicon (GaN-on-Si) substrates that offer superior heat dissipation. This is complemented by innovations in phosphor technology, where remote phosphor designs separate the phosphor layer from the hot diode, reducing thermal quenching and color shift over time. This component-level progress is the direct reason why a modern high-bay wholesale flood lights from leading led light manufacturers australia can offer warranties of 5-7 years or 50,000+ hours, a promise rooted in diode physics, not just marketing.
The ripple effect of these technological leaps is fundamentally altering wholesale market dynamics. The market is bifurcating: a lower tier of commodity products competing on price alone, and a growing value-driven segment where specifications and proven performance dictate purchasing. Industry analysis from IBISWorld on the Australian lighting market shows a clear trend: while overall demand for LED products grows at 4.2% annually, the premium segment focused on integrated, high-performance systems is growing at nearly 8%. This shift changes how buyers must evaluate their options.
Specification sheets are becoming more technical and meaningful. Instead of just wattage and lumens, savvy buyers now look for metrics like TM-30 (for color fidelity and gamut), junction temperature (Tj) ratings, and crucially, the referenced LM-80 test reports for the specific LED diodes used. The following table contrasts the old commodity checklist with the new performance-driven criteria, illustrating the evolution in buyer focus:
| Evaluation Metric | Traditional Commodity Approach | Modern Value-Driven Approach |
|---|---|---|
| Primary Cost Focus | Initial unit price per fixture |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) over 5+ years |
| Key Performance Data | Luminous flux (lumens), Wattage | LM-80 diode lumen maintenance data, TM-30 color metrics, IP & IK ratings |
| Product Differentiation | Brand name, basic housing design | Level of vertical integration, diode sourcing, driver topology |
| Warranty Basis | Marketing claim, often with many exclusions | Backed by published LM-80 & TM-21 extrapolations for the specific diodes |

With technological advancement comes marketing hyperbole. Wholesale catalogs are rife with claims of "superior brightness," "military-grade durability," or "revolutionary lifespan." The controversy lies in the lack of standardized, verifiable data behind many of these assertions. For a procurement specialist, separating genuine innovation from flashy features is critical.
The cornerstone of credible performance is the LM-80 report. Issued by an independent testing laboratory, an LM-80 report documents the lumen maintenance of LED packages, arrays, or modules over a minimum of 6,000 hours of testing at multiple temperatures (e.g., 55°C, 85°C, 105°C). This data is far more valuable than a simple "50,000-hour life" claim. Ask for the LM-80 report for the specific diodes used in the fixture. Next, look for the TM-21 report, which uses LM-80 data to provide a scientifically valid extrapolation of long-term lumen maintenance. Other critical specs include the Ingress Protection (IP) rating for dust/water resistance and the IK rating for impact resistance—both internationally standardized codes, not marketing terms.
Conversely, be wary of overemphasis on peak lumens (which often ignores thermal throttling), unspecified "brand name" diodes without part numbers, and warranty terms that are voided by typical environmental conditions.
